The National Medical Research Center (NMRC) named after E. N. Meshalkin plans to create a prototype device for transporting a donor heart. This was announced by cardiovascular surgeon, researcher at the center, Maxim Zhulkov.
The project is planned to be implemented within three years. The device will be in the form of a small detachable module, weighing 5 kg. It can be carried in the hands by one person, without additional assistance.
The cuvette itself has been developed to date and оформлен in the form of a patent. Now we are preparing a project that involves engineering development and the creation of a prototype and the entire complex of equipment for transportation by various modes of transport, including by plane
According to Maxim Zhulkov, the traditional method of preserving a donor heart involves stopping and cooling it. In this state, the organ can be transported for 4 hours.
The new device will increase the delivery time to 10 hours by preserving the heart using the method of long-term thermal autoperfusion. It consists of using the donor heart's own work and an oxygenator (artificial lungs).
In the method we have developed, oxygen enters the myocardium continuously throughout the entire transportation stage. In addition, our method, unlike foreign analogues, allows us not to stop the heart during the transportation stage. This also reduces the risk of complications.
The new technology was tested on more than 30 animals. Clinical trials are planned to begin within the next five years.
